Main Regions Behind The Untamed Filming Sites
Have you ever wondered how such breathtaking scenes came to life? The Untamed filming sites are spread across several stunning regions in China, each carefully chosen to match the tone and emotion of the story. Instead of relying on one location, the production team explored diverse landscapes to create a rich and immersive world.
Most scenes were filmed in visually striking provinces, including:
- Guizhou Province – Known for misty mountains and untouched nature
- Zhejiang Province – Home to iconic scenic areas like Xiandu and Xianju
- Hengdian World Studios – A major filming hub for historical dramas
These regions provided a mix of natural beauty and controlled studio environments. As a result, the drama achieved a balance between realism and cinematic precision.

Duyun Qinhan Film and Television City – A Core Production Hub
One of the most important The Untamed filming sites is Duyun Qinhan Film and Television City. Located in Guizhou Province, this large-scale studio complex recreates ancient Chinese architecture with impressive detail. Many indoor scenes and structured outdoor shots were filmed here, especially those involving sect interactions and dramatic confrontations.
Unlike natural locations, this studio allowed the production team to control lighting, weather, and set design. As a result, scenes remained visually consistent while maintaining a high level of authenticity.
Visitors today can:
- Walk through traditional-style streets
- Recognize familiar courtyards from key scenes
- Experience the atmosphere of a working film set

Xiandu Scenic Area – The Most Recognizable Natural Landscape
Among all locations, Xiandu Scenic Area stands out as one of the most iconic. Known for its towering rock formations and misty atmosphere, this destination perfectly captures the spiritual tone of the series.
Unlike studio environments, Xiandu offers raw natural beauty. The production team used these surroundings to create a sense of calm and discipline, especially in scenes involving cultivation and reflection.
Why Xiandu Is So Popular
- Unique stone pillars that define the landscape
- Natural mist that enhances cinematic visuals
- Strong connection to peaceful, emotional scenes

Hengdian World Studios – The “Hollywood of China”
Hengdian World Studios plays a major role in bringing historical dramas to life. Often referred to as “China’s Hollywood,” this massive studio provides large-scale sets and advanced filming infrastructure.
While natural locations added realism, Hengdian supported complex scenes that required controlled environments. This combination allowed the production to balance authenticity with technical precision.
What Makes Hengdian Unique
- Extensive historical sets covering multiple eras
- Advanced filming technology
- Flexible shooting conditions

Where was The Untamed mostly filmed?
Most of The Untamed filming locations are spread across China, mainly in Zhejiang and Guizhou provinces. Key places include Xiandu Scenic Area, Xianju Scenic Area, and Hengdian World Studios. These regions provide a mix of natural beauty and studio-controlled environments, allowing the production to balance realism with cinematic precision.
Unlike traditional xianxia dramas that rely heavily on indoor sets, The Untamed used real landscapes to enhance immersion. This decision played a major role in its global appeal.

Can fans visit all The Untamed filming locations?
Not all The Untamed filming locations are fully accessible, but many popular sites are open to visitors. Scenic areas like Xiandu and Xianju welcome tourists, while some studio sets may have restricted access depending on ongoing productions.
In general, fans can visit:
- Public scenic areas (mountains, rivers, parks)
- Selected sections of film studios
- Nearby tourist zones connected to filming sites
However, certain remote or protected locations may limit entry to preserve the environment.
